Book Overview

Steve Basford is the play-by-play voice of multiple sports for Ohio Wesleyan University and is on the official statistics crew for Ohio State football. He got his start on February 8, 1975, by working the stats and providing some color commentary for a high school boys' basketball game broadcast on Time Warner cable TV in Columbus, Ohio. He Iogged his activity for that game on a sheet of notebook paper and has continued to log his games worked as a statistician, play-by-play broadcaster, color broadcaster, game reporter, public address announcer, timeout coordinator, and a parabolic microphone operator, while having to turn down an opportunity to work for a bull riding competition (!).

He worked his 2,001st game in 2021, with his gigs taking him to the New Jersey Meadowlands to Murfreesboro, Tennessee to Iowa City, Iowa, and points in between.

He has worked games for ESPN, NBC, the Big Ten Network, and the Ohio News Network, among others, working the stats for such sports figures as Bob Costas, Joe Theismann, Harry Kalas, Paul Warfield, Pat Hughes, John Gordon, Fred Taylor, Paul Maguire, Jimmy Crum, John Cooper, and Tara VanDerveer.
